12. Classification of Flying Qualities with Machine Learning Methods
Master-uppsats, KTH/FlygdynamikSammanfattning : The primary objective of this thesis is to evaluate the prospect of machine learning methods being used to classify flying qualities based on simulator data (with the focus being on pitch maneuvers). If critical flying qualities could be identified earlier in the verification process, they can be further invested in and focused on with less cost for design changes of the flight control system. 13. Methods for validating a flight mechanical simulation model for dynamic maneuvering
Master-uppsats, KTH/FlygdynamikSammanfattning : Flight mechanical simulators play an important role in the design steps during development of a new aircraft. To be able to simulate and evaluate flight mechanical characteristics during development it is important to minimize development time and cost while keeping flight safety high during early flights.
